quote:
The eggshell color depends on the breed of the hen. Generally speaking, white shell eggs come from hens with white feathers, while brown shell eggs are produced by hens with brown feathers.
FACT: With farm raised eggs, don't wash them until time to crack them and they don't have to be refrigerated and will last a long time setting on the counter.
quote:
Eggshells are porous, so when you wash them you're removing that natural barrier. Unwashed eggs can sit on your kitchen counter at room temperature for a couple of weeks and they'll still be edible. But once they've touched water, they need to be refrigerated.
